Position Summary

The Team Assistant plays a crucial role in ensuring the smooth and efficient operation of our clinical team. This position is responsible for scheduling staff, providing administrative support, and facilitating effective communication with patients, physicians, and staff.

Key Responsibilities

  • Scheduling: Coordinate staff schedules, track daily schedules, and assign patients to appropriate team members.
  • Communication: Receive and triage team phone calls, respond to inquiries, and maintain effective communication with field staff and the Clinical Team Manager.
  • Administrative Support: Schedule meetings, take minutes, ensure timely workflow processes, and provide general administrative support.
  • Documentation: Type, proofread, and send correspondence, create and maintain documents, and compile reports.
  • Logistics: Prepare lab requisitions, order and maintain office supplies, establish on-call schedules, and assist with preparations for weekend work.
  • Compliance: Adhere to confidentiality policies, provide exemplary customer service, and demonstrate accountability and follow-through.

Minimum Qualifications

  • Education: Associate's degree in business or related field.
  • Experience: 2-3 years of relevant clerical and administrative experience.
